【ios开发中asihttprequest请求,汉字乱码问题的解决】教程文章相关的互联网学习教程文章

ios开发中asihttprequest请求,汉字乱码问题的解决

首先,后台用的是统一的utf-8编码,我的ios端请求添加成员如下: //登陆成功下,可以保存到服务器 <span style="font-size:14px;"><strong> NSString *childName = nameTextField.text; //这里输入的是汉字,比如:蓝天 </strong></span> NSString *age = ageTextField.text;NSString *birthday = self.birthdayTextField.text;NSString *height = heightTextField.text;NSString *weight = wei...

#axios 拦截器 取消请求,#axios interceptors.request cancel a http request #使用axios在request拦截器中取消请求【代码】

instance.interceptors.request.use(config => {/* some logic */const CancelToken = Axios.CancelToken;return {...config,cancelToken: new CancelToken((cancel) => cancel(‘Cancel repeated request‘))}; }); 原文:https://www.cnblogs.com/jaycethanks/p/14727179.html

iOS 37班多线程,socket,HTTP,ASIHttpRequest,等面试题总结集合

iOS 37班多线程,socket,HTTP,ASIHttpRequest,等面试题总结集合博客分类: ASIDownloadCache 设置下载缓存它对Get请求的响应数据进行缓存(被缓存的数据必需是成功的200请求):[ASIHTTPRequest setDefaultCache:[ASIDownloadCache sharedCache]];当设置缓存策略后,所有的请求都被自动的缓存起来。另外,如果仅仅希望某次请求使用缓存操作,也可以这样使用:ASIHTTPRequest *request = [ASIHTTPRequest requestWithURL:url];[requ...

axios --- request 封装【代码】

/** * 网络请求(PC标准)/ 缓存公共方法**/ import axios from ‘axios‘; import qs from ‘qs‘; import Vue from ‘vue‘ import {delCookie,getCookie,setCookie,sessionRemoveItem } from "./index.js"; import {Message,Loading } from ‘element-ui‘; import {concatLimit } from ‘async‘; //设置超时时间 axios.defaults.timeout = 40000; //设置全局的请求次数,请求的间隙 axios.defaults.retry = 4; axios.defaults...

swift-求大牛解答php怎么接收ios端request请求中头部的产数

Alamofire.request(.POST, "http://srxapp.zkkd.com/ios.php/Login/login", headers: ["token":token]).responseJSON { (data) inlet json = JSON(data: data.data!)print(json) }php端怎么接受 headers 里面的 token值呢回复内容:Alamofire.request(.POST, "http://srxapp.zkkd.com/ios.php/Login/login", headers: ["token":token]).responseJSON { (data) inlet json = JSON(data: data.data!)print(json) }php端怎么接受 head...

objective-c-IOS使用了ASIHttpRequest发送到PHP,PHP要如何接收图片?

iOS app端上传图片到web,php要怎么去接收?在接收之前,需要做一个判定,来控制文件是否给予上传。 通过上传文件的大小控制 $_FILES["file"]["size"] 通过是否定义过判断 isset($_POST['file']) 判断是否有值 empty(file_get_contents("php://input") 但是目前有个大问题,如果有设置判断后,将无法上传。如果不加条件直接给予上传,文件将上传成功。 move_uploaded_file($_FILES["file"]["tmp_name"], "./img/" . $_FILES["file"...

javascript – iOS:使用XMLHttpRequest进行身份验证 – 处理401响应【代码】

我正在使用PhoneGap(又名Cordova)编写一个iOS应用程序,我有一个简单的html登录页面,它使用XMLHttpRequest和SSL上的基本身份验证来记录用户.当您正确输入用户名和密码时,一切都运作良好.但是,如果输入错误的用户名/密码,则不会调用任何回调. 例如,如果您在Chrome上运行相同的代码,使用错误的用户名/密码,则Chrome会以类似的方式运行,但会弹出身份验证质询对话框.在chrome的对话框上点击取消会将控制权返回给我的javascript代码.不幸...

javascript – iOS UIWebView中未定义的requestAnimationFrame?【代码】

requestAnimationFrame似乎在UIWebView中未定义.是否有另一个功能做同样的事情或我必须使用setTimeout?解决方法:看起来所有版本的WebKit目前都不支持此功能,因此您必须使用超时. This site提供了如何创建跨平台解决方案的示例:// via http://paulirish.com/2011/requestanimationframe-for-smart-animating/ window.requestAnimFrame = (function(){return window.requestAnimationFrame || window.webkitRequestAnimationFra...

关于在IOS平台下使用ARFoundation+UnityWebRequest无响应的解决方法【代码】

转: 关于在IOS平台下使用ARFoundation+UnityWebRequest无响应的解决方法最近发现unity在ios平台使用UnityWebRequest会偶尔出现无响应的情况,明明发送了webRequest请求但一直卡住在请求的协程或者开异步进程的请求中,不会继续执行下去。而且这个问题只会在ios出现,在android或者pc平台是复现不了,一开始以为是自己代码的原因,但把请求从头到尾都debug输出过一遍后,发现代码是没错的,但web请求偶尔还是会卡住,即使设置了超时...

#axios 拦截器 取消请求,#axios interceptors.request cancel a http request #使用axios在request拦截器中取消请求【代码】

instance.interceptors.request.use(config => {/* some logic */const CancelToken = Axios.CancelToken;return {...config,cancelToken: new CancelToken((cancel) => cancel('Cancel repeated request'))}; });

解决axios报错400:Request Payload 转为 Form Data,并将对象内元素拆除【代码】【图】

问题:请求的数据格式与后台要求的不匹配 思路:axios对比用jq的请求是成功的 axios请求: jq请求: 首先发现Request Payload和Form Data不同 解决:增加请求头 this.$http({method: "post",url: "/login/xxx",data: this.ruleForm,headers: { "content-type": "application/x-www-form-urlencoded" },}).then((res) => {console.log(res);});结果: 很多人到这就解决了,但是我的继续400,对比了一下jq的,应该不难用{}包裹,那...

axios配置对象说明 —— Request Config【代码】

Request Config 这些是发出请求的可用配置选项。只有url是必需的。请求将默认为GET如果method未指定。 {// `url`指明给谁发送请求url: '/user',// `method`设置请求的类型method: 'get', // default 默认get请求// `baseURL`设置url的基础结构,axios内部会自动将url和baseURL做一个路径结合,形成最终的url结构baseURL: 'https://some-domain.com/api/',// `transformRequest`对请求数据做一个处理,处理完之后将处理后的结果向服...